Method

Soak the porcini mushrooms in about twenty centiliters of warm water. Cut the fresh mushrooms into large pieces. Finely chop the onion and garlic, sauté them in olive oil, then add the mushrooms. Remove the porcini from the water and fry them along with the other mushrooms. Reserve the soaking liquid.

Finely chop the sage, crumble the chili pepper and add them to the pan along with the lemon juice and zest. Season the mixture with salt and let it cook for about eight minutes, until soft. Then pour the porcini soaking liquid into the pan.

Meanwhile, cook the penne in salted water until al dente. Mix the egg yolks with about 75 grams of grated Parmesan and plenty of black pepper. When the penne is cooked, add a generous splash of the cooking water to the mushrooms. Bring the sauce to a boil and drain the penne. Add the penne to the hot pan, remove it from the heat and stir the egg mixture into the hot pasta. Taste and add extra salt and pepper if necessary. Serve immediately in deep plates, with the remaining Parmesan.
